Creé una app CBT gamificada con gráficos 3D a los 16 años
La industria del aprendizaje digital ha experimentado una transformación profunda en los últimos años, especialmente con la incorporación de mecánicas de juego y entornos interactivos. Un ejemplo notable es el desarrollo de plataformas de evaluación asistida por computadora (CBT) que buscan mantener la motivación de los estudiantes mediante retos en tiempo real, tablas de clasificación y elementos tridimensionales. Recientemente, un joven desarrollador de 16 años logró construir una aplicación de este tipo combinando tecnologías web modernas como Node.js, Three.js y WebSockets, resolviendo desafíos de rendimiento y sincronización que incluso equipos profesionales enfrentan. Este caso ilustra cómo la innovación no entiende de edades, pero sí de solidez técnica.
Desde el punto de vista arquitectónico, una plataforma CBT gamificada requiere manejar conexiones persistentes para partidas multijugador, actualizaciones en vivo de puntuaciones y un motor 3D liviano que no degrade la experiencia en dispositivos de gama media. El uso de requestAnimationFrame con control de delta time, la limpieza de geometrías en memoria y la implementación de un sistema de reconexión elegante son prácticas esenciales que cualquier equipo de desarrollo debe dominar. En este contexto, las aplicaciones a medida permiten adaptar cada capa técnica a las necesidades específicas del negocio, evitando soluciones genéricas que limitan el rendimiento.
Uno de los retos más complejos al escalar una solución con WebSockets es mantener el estado de las salas de juego cuando se incrementa el número de usuarios. La naturaleza single-thread de Node.js obliga a optimizar consultas a bases de datos, implementar cachés en memoria y diseñar una arquitectura que permita escalado horizontal sin perder la coherencia de las sesiones activas. Las empresas que buscan lanzar productos similares pueden beneficiarse de los servicios cloud AWS y Azure, que ofrecen balanceadores de carga, bases de datos distribuidas y herramientas de autoescalado para manejar picos de demanda sin interrupciones.
Más allá de la infraestructura, la experiencia de usuario se potencia con técnicas de inteligencia artificial. Por ejemplo, un sistema de recomendación basado en el rendimiento del estudiante o agentes IA que adaptan la dificultad de los ejercicios en tiempo real. La ia para empresas integrada en plataformas educativas puede personalizar rutas de aprendizaje, mientras que los agentes IA asisten en la corrección de pruebas abiertas. Asimismo, la ciberseguridad es crucial para proteger los datos de los usuarios y evitar fraudes en los exámenes; implementar protocolos de seguridad desde el diseño es una práctica recomendada que Q2BSTUDIO aplica en sus proyectos de pentesting y protección de aplicaciones.
En el ámbito del análisis de datos, las plataformas CBT generan grandes volúmenes de información sobre el progreso de los estudiantes. Los servicios inteligencia de negocio basados en Power BI permiten visualizar tendencias, identificar áreas de mejora y tomar decisiones pedagógicas informadas. Combinar dashboards interactivos con métricas en tiempo real ayuda a los centros educativos a optimizar sus metodologías. Por último, la automatización de procesos mediante scripts headless (como Puppeteer) libera recursos humanos para tareas de mayor valor, un enfoque que forma parte de la oferta de software a medida de Q2BSTUDIO.
En conclusión, el ejemplo del joven desarrollador demuestra que con las herramientas adecuadas y una comprensión sólida de los principios de ingeniería, es posible crear productos competitivos. Sin embargo, para llegar a producción con garantías de escalabilidad, seguridad y mantenibilidad, contar con el respaldo de un equipo profesional especializado en aplicaciones a medida y servicios cloud marca la diferencia. Q2BSTUDIO acompaña a emprendedores y empresas en todo el ciclo de vida del software, desde la conceptualización hasta la implementación de tecnologías avanzadas como inteligencia artificial, ciberseguridad y business intelligence.
Comentarios